Re: How do I crosscompile binutils for the Z80?


Op maandag 16 januari 2006 22:23, schreef John Smith:
> I've pulled down the latest source from the FTP site.
> Configure is failing -- am I supposed to monkey around with
> config.guess? I'm not sure what needs to happen.

If you really want to crosscompile binutils for z80, you would 
need a crosscompiler that produces z80-code. The gnu C compiler 
can not produce code for z80, besides some programs from the 
binutils package may be simply too large to fit in the 64 KiB 
of address space a z80 offers.

If you just want to handle z80 code on a computer that has a 
working native gcc you need to set the target to 
z80-unknown-coff:
./configure --target=z80-unknown-coff 
After that you should be able to make and install binutils for 
target z80 with 
make && make install
